Re: Problem refreshing keys

2018-06-13 Thread Werner Koch
On Wed, 13 Jun 2018 00:23, je...@seibercom.net said: > gpg-connect-agent --dirmngr 'KEYSERVER --hosttable' /bye The common problem on Windows: You can't use ' to quote; we Unix folks always forget about that. Use gpg-connect-agent --dirmngr "KEYSERVER --hosttable" /bye Salam-Shalom, Wer
